§353.2. Definitions.
12 C.F.R. § 353.2
For the purposes of this part:
FinCEN means the Financial Crimes Enforcement Network of the Department of the Treasury.
Institution-affiliated party means any institution-affiliated party as that term is defined in sections 3(u) and 8(b)(5) of the Federal Deposit Insurance Act (12 U.S.C. 1813(u) and 1818(b)(5)).
FDIC-supervised institution means an entity for which the FDIC is the appropriate Federal banking agency pursuant to section 3(q) of the FDI Act, 12 U.S.C. 1813(q).
